Box 388 • Stockton, CA 95201-8 ;. t <br />(209) 468-3420 <br />March 10, 1994 .,, <br />, s°c <br />,%Kap°�o�� .� <br />Scott Walker <br />CIWMB <br />8800 Cal Center Drive <br />Sacramento, CA 95826 <br />RE: Alternative Daily Cover Report for Austin Road Landfill - 39 -AA -001 <br />Demostration Evaluation Period 10/93 - 10/94 <br />Report on Covertech C-440 Alternative Daily Cover (ADC) at Austin Road Landfill <br />This report reviews the ADC demonstration project from October 11, 1993 to January 31, 1994. <br />1. Flies <br />There has been no increase in the presence of flies seen during the weekly inspections. The fly <br />count has averaged around or below 1. The period from October 15, 1993 to November 3, 1993 <br />showed a higher fly count due to warmer weather. See enclosed inspections. <br />2. Mosquitos, Wasps Cockroaches and other Vectors <br />There has been no presence of vectors seen during the weekly inspections. <br />3. Domestic Rats <br />None were trapped and no signs of presence. <br />4. Field Rodents <br />There has no signs of presence during the weekly inspections. <br />5. Odor <br />No increase in odor observed during the weekly inspection. <br />6. Fire Hazard <br />No fires have been observed during the weekly inspections. <br />7. Litter <br />There has been an increase in litter adjacent to the working face where the ADC is being <br />utilized. There is more litter observed around the winter pad area.. <br />8. QpggLti ns <br />Some litter has migrated off-site to the North when the ADC has been used at the winter pad. <br />The push trail at the winter pad has had exposed garbage that has not been covered with soil or <br />ADC. The ADC Covertech 440 has large rips that need to be repaired or replaced to prevent <br />odors, vectors and additional leachate.
